Highlights
Are people in Bristol older or younger than people in Cricket?
- The Median Age in Bristol is 11.9 years older than in Cricket.

Are housing costs cheaper in Bristol or Cricket?
- Bristol housing costs are 84.8% more expensive than Cricket housing costs.

 Cricket, NCBristol, CTUnited States
 Population2,51960,733329,725,481
 Median Income$42,667$73,604$69,021
 Median Age28.340.238.4
 Avg. Home Price$142,500$263,300$338,100
 Unemployment Rate4.4%9.8%6.0%
